Hello,
We have found this to be a bug in Processor Expert (for the 56F8355 and 56F8356 derivatives).
The problem will be fixed to the next CodeWarrior update.
Here is a temporary workaround (in the application project):
- Setup the project and generated the code.
- Disable the re-generation of the linker command file by setting the property 'Generated linker file' in Build Options tab of the active CPU bean to 'no' .
- Open the linker file ({targetname}.cmd) and find the line
#Serial bootloader configuration section
.xBootCfg (R) : ORIGIN = 0x1FFD, LENGTH = 0x0003
then change it to:
#Serial bootloader configuration section
.xBootCfg (R) : ORIGIN = 0x2FFD, LENGTH = 0x0003
The only problem is, if you would need to change the memory layout or other linker-file related options, you would need to re-generate the linker file and make this change again.
Please let us know, if you will need further help.
best regards
Petr Hradsky
Processor Expert Support Team
UNIS